Mcmurdo Sound vs Nova Friburgo Climate & Distance Between

Brazil flag
  • The distance between Mcmurdo Sound, Antarctica and Nova Friburgo, Brazil is approximately 8,720 km or 5,419 mi.
  • To reach Mcmurdo Sound in this distance one would set out from Nova Friburgo bearing 186°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Mcmurdo Sound bearing 332.6° or NNW .
  • Mcmurdo Sound has a ice cap climate (EF) whereas Nova Friburgo has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b).
  • The annual average temperature is 35.4 °C (63.7°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.2 °C (31°F) more in Mcmurdo Sound.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1033.5 mm (40.7 in) less which is equivalent to 1033.5 l/m² (25.36 US gal/ft²) or 10,335,000 l/ha (1,104,880 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 55° lower in Mcmurdo Sound than in Nova Friburgo.
